The New Paltz Cinemas, with help from Mid-Hudson Valley Federal Credit Union and the New Paltz Agway are offering families a chance to meet Santa on Saturday December 19 then stay for a free viewing of the holiday movie 'Elf' starring Will Ferrell, James Caan, and Bob Newhart, according to The Daily Freeman.

Doors will open at 10:15 am and there will be opportunities to take your child's picture with Santa as well. While the event is free, you will still need tickets before the day of the event in order to attend. You can get yours at the New Paltz Agway or the Mid-Hudson Valley Federal Credit Union (the Morton Boulevard branch in Ulster.

Organizers of this free, family event are also asking every one in attendance to bring a non-perishable food item to the screening to help families in need throughout the Hudson Valley.
